Huge sewage spill in Scotland

Published: April 23, 2007 at 8:40 AM
Order reprints  |  Print Story  |  Email to a Friend  |  Post a Comment
Close
EDINBURGH, Scotland, April 23 (UPI) -- More than 250,000 gallons of raw sewage spilled into the sea after a failure at Scotland's largest sewage treatment plant.

Officials said the sewage poured into the Firth of Forth from Edinburgh's Seafield treatment plant at the rate of 265 gallons per second after a pump at the plant failed, the Scotsman reported.

Authorities urged people to stay out of the polluted water, although the newspaper reported that some people who apparently didn't see warning signs were letting children and pets play in the sea.

Officials launched an investigation into the spill, which began Friday night.

"It is ... essential there is an immediate investigation into the mechanical failure that has apparently caused this spillage and what action needs to be taken to ensure that such a failure does not occur again," First Minister Jack McConnell said, the Scotsman reported.
